

It is with deep sorrow that we announce the passing of Ray Gene Held, a beloved father, brother, and friend, who left this world on January 13, 2026, just days shy of his 57th birthday.
Born on January 16, 1969, in Lawton, Oklahoma, Ray was a beacon of kindness, love, and unwavering faith throughout his life.
Ray’s life was marked by a steadfast devotion to his family and his faith. He served honorably in the Army Reserves, embodying a spirit of service and dedication. Ray pursued his education at Cameron University in Lawton, Oklahoma, where he earned a degree that paved the way for a self-taught career in computer programming. Over the years, he worked a multitude of jobs, from the bustling atmosphere of a movie theater to providing vital support at Microsoft.
A man of many interests, Ray was a passionate hobbyist. He found joy in leatherwork, crafting belts, wallets, and gun holsters, and he was a staunch advocate for his second amendment rights. Ray also embraced the world of technology, enjoying CB radios—holding a license for it—and getting lost in the immersive experiences of video games, particularly the MMORPG "Lord of the Rings Online" and flight simulation games. He had a love for loud music, often filling his vehicle with the exhilarating sound of electronic beats complemented by his two 10-inch subwoofers. Ray’s most defining characteristics were his kindness and sense of humor.
He was the kind of man who would light up a room with his repertoire of “Dad” jokes, always the first to share a smile or a lighthearted quip.
His warmth and generosity of spirit endeared him to all who knew him. Ray was deeply involved in his Christian faith. He was a devoted follower of the Lord Jesus Christ and actively participated in his church, sharing his convictions and the teachings of his faith with those around him.
Unfortunately Ray's life journey came to a close in Temple, Texas, due to complications related to his heart. He will be remembered not only for his kind and loving nature but also for the indelible mark he left on the lives of those he touched.
